Campaigners call for £10,000 cap on donations

CAMPAIGNERS have called for a £10,000 cap on political donations following controversy over a £200,000 donation that led to the downfall of former first minister Vaughan Gething, writes Chris Haines.
Mr Gething, who broke no rules, was forced to stand down after accepting the donation from a convicted polluter's company during the 2024 Welsh Labour leadership race.
Before resigning, the former first minister - who outspent rival Jeremy Miles by £254,600 to £61,800 - urged the Senedd’s standards committee to look into reforming donation rules.
Now, in evidence to the committee's resulting inquiry, witnesses have warned a lack of limits on donations, and a high threshold for reporting, risk damaging public confidence.
Transparency International UK, an anti-corruption nonprofit organisation, said the row over the £200,000 donation has correlated with low levels of trust in the Welsh Government. The group called for a £10,000 cap on contributions to candidates standing in internal elections from any individual or organisation, with limits on how much can be spent.
